One of the best views of Rio is at the topmost of one of the roads that connect Jardim Botânico to the Parque Nacional & Floresta da Tijuca, known as the Vista Chinesa. From this Chinese-style folly you can admire the Corcovado, Sugar Loaf, Ipanema, Leblon and the Guanabara Bay, all the way to Niterói. The road is an attraction per se, winding through centenary trees and offering some spectacular views on the way.
The street around it is also quite popular for "Longboarding". Even events from the international sereies were already held there.
Besides this the starting point of a mountainbiking downhill trail lies there.
